[問題] CArchive & XML檔

看板C_and_CPP (C/C++)作者 (1+1≠2)時間14年前 (2012/04/21 01:16), 編輯推噓2(206)
留言8則, 4人參與, 最新討論串1/1
公司的某位前輩寫了一支程式, 該程式主要的功能為處理一些文字檔案..(ex.txt檔...等等) 處理的內容可能包括將檔案內的某些行數刪除 或者是某些字取代為某些字 但是,最近增加了新的格式--XML檔 也就是說必須對XML檔做處理,可能將某幾行刪除 或者是將某個Tag內的資料取代為某些字並儲存成一個檔案 XML格式的文件找了一下似乎CMarkup很容易達到這個功能 但是,之前那位前輩在讀文字檔案時,有寫到CArchive機制 CFile sourceFile(strFileName, CFile::modeRead); CArchive ar(&sourceFile, CArchive::load); 但是,如今我增加了XML格式, 那我可以保有前輩的CArchive機制並且使用CMarkup去處理這些檔案嗎? 謝謝大家@@,生日還不忘了要寫程式... -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 118.171.198.149

04/21 01:17, , 1F
只好說個生日快樂了 XD
04/21 01:17, 1F

04/21 17:12, , 2F
自己實作一個叫做CXMLFile, 記得實作>>與<<, 實作時利用
04/21 17:12, 2F

04/21 17:12, , 3F
CMarkup即可
04/21 17:12, 3F

04/21 17:13, , 4F
CArchive的重點在於MFC動態生成技術, 除此之外沒有特別的
04/21 17:13, 4F

04/21 20:37, , 5F
W大,我第一次接觸XML格式,不太清楚你的解釋..可以麻煩
04/21 20:37, 5F

04/21 20:37, , 6F
你說詳細一些嗎?
04/21 20:37, 6F

04/23 19:30, , 7F
二種對檔案的基本架構不同最好別混用
04/23 19:30, 7F

04/23 20:47, , 8F
Tea大,為何不要混用呢?
04/23 20:47, 8F
文章代碼(AID): #1FaPe3Sq (C_and_CPP)
文章代碼(AID): #1FaPe3Sq (C_and_CPP)